Summary

  • Dr. Shakeel Chowdhry is a neurosurgeon based in Evanston, IL, with expertise in brain and spinal tumors, cerebrovascular neurosurgery, neurosurgical spine surgery, and neurointerventional surgery. He completed his medical education at Georgetown University School of Medicine, followed by extensive training at Case Western Reserve University and a fellowship at Barrow Neurological Institute. Dr. Chowdhry is an Associate Professor at the University of Chicago and serves as the Section Chief of Cerebrovascular and Endovascular Neurosurgery at Endeavor Health. His research has been published in esteemed journals, focusing on topics like stroke treatment and thrombectomy techniques. He is also involved in a clinical trial on minimally invasive surgery for intracerebral hemorrhage and holds fellowships from the American Association of Neurological Surgeons and the American College of Surgeons.
